Cost

The ignition switch is a key part of your vehicle that enables you to start the engine. It also controls power to other systems, including the entertainment system and lights. A defective ignition could cause you to be stuck or make your vehicle unusable. It is essential to take care to fix it as quickly as you can. The cost of replacing the ignition switch on your car isn't too expensive. It can be from $130 to $480, depending on the kind of vehicle you have and whether you're having a dealer handle the repair.

In addition to a replacement switch, you might need to purchase additional parts to complete the job. If you have a luxury vehicle or one that has a high-tech security system it is possible to spend more. However, most mechanics will be able complete the task in under an hour.

Disconnecting your battery is a preventative measure that can help protect your vehicle and reduce the risk of electric shock.

The first step in replacing an ignition switch is to remove the battery cable that is negative. To accomplish this, you'll need to open the hood of your vehicle and locate the battery, which is usually a black box with positive (+) and negative (-) terminals visible on the top. Use a wrench or socket to loosen the bolt that connects the cable to the terminal. Slide the cable away from the battery, and then disconnect it.
